The Canadian Broadcasting Corporation (CBC), also known as Radio-Canada in French, is Canada's national public broadcaster. Established in 1936, it provides a wide range of broadcasting services across radio, television, and online platforms. The CBC aims to deliver Canadian content and counter the influence of American programming. CBC operates several radio networks, including CBC Radio One and CBC Music, and launched CBC Listen in 2019 to integrate its radio, music, and podcast offerings. Its television services include a variety of programming such as news, dramas, comedies, and documentaries, with a dedicated documentary channel for feature-length films. CBC News is one of the largest news operations in Canada, providing comprehensive news coverage across multiple platforms. The CBC also maintains websites for English and French content, offering access to news and programs. Its content includes documentaries, music channels, and a diverse range of podcasts. As a public service broadcaster funded by the Canadian government, CBC's services are available to the general public across Canada.
